(4), According to The American Horse Council (AHC), there has been some confusion in the past on exact U.S. horse population numbers. These counts are combined with data from state-administered non-federally inspected slaughter plants to derive total commercial slaughter estimates. This is because there are three main organizations (National Agriculture Statistic Service (NASS), American Veterinary Medical Association (AVMA), and AHC) that collect and publish data regarding the U.S. horse population and each organization counts the numbers differently. The full list can be viewed here. Livestock slaughter data are collected from approximately 800 federally inspected plants and about 1,900 non-federally inspected plants under state inspection.
